Optimizing RBMK Reactor Design for Stability and Efficiency
The RBMK reactor design faces challenges related to neutron economy and moderation, potentially leading to instability and reduced effectiveness. The use of graphite to improve neutron economy seems to conflict with the issue of overmoderation, which can worsen safety and performance. Understanding the trade-offs and limitations of RBMK design is crucial for improving reactor operation.
